Quick profile: who jamel debbouze is and what he stands for

jamel debbouze is a French-Moroccan actor, stand-up comedian, producer and cultural entrepreneur known for energetic stage presence, sharp observational comedy and an eye for launching new voices. He came to broad public attention through stand-up and film roles that mixed comedy with social reality, and he later founded the Jamel Comedy Club to spotlight emerging comedians from diverse backgrounds. What actually works is his mix of self-deprecating material, political awareness and an ability to mentor younger performers — that combination built trust with audiences and peers.

Career highlights and turning points

jamel debbouze’s career has a few clear milestones worth noting:

  • Stand-up breakthrough: early stage work that built his reputation in French comedy clubs.
  • Film visibility: memorable roles in both mainstream French comedies and internationally noticed films — roles that showed range beyond pure stand-up.
  • Jamel Comedy Club: founded as a showcase and incubator; it’s one of the most concrete legacy items — he put new comedians on stage who later became household names.
  • Producer & mentor: moved from performer to producer/curator, which means his influence now shapes French comedy beyond his own sets.

Analysis: broader cultural impact

jamel debbouze helped normalize diverse voices in French mainstream comedy. That’s not trivial — representation changes who gets stage time, who receives production budgets, and which stories reach national audiences. His approach — mixing humour with frank social observation — changed not just punchlines but access. The result: a more varied talent pool and a comedy scene that better reflects urban France.
